What is vicinal dihalide

vicinal dihalides, compounds that have halogens on adjacent carbons, are prepared by the reaction between a halogen and alkene. The simplest example is the reaction between ethylene and chlorine to give 1,2- dichloroethane (ethylene dichloride).
